Force control of a multi-arm robot systemA force-compensated control method for multiple manipulators is presented that allows coordinated manipulation of a jointly grasped object. In this scheme, each arm independently carries out the motions required to realize the desired motion of a prescribed point on the manipulated object. The approach has been implemented and demonstrated on a laboratory system consisting of two industrial, computer-controller manipulators.
